A luncheon was held in London to honor Sir Gordon Richards, with notable figures like the Duke of Norfolk and Lester Piggott in attendance. The Duke of Norfolk paid tribute to Richards' dedication in sports, regardless of weather conditions. A statuette of Sun Chariot was presented to Richards, who humorously commented on formal events and reflected on his career as a jockey, expressing gratitude for the honor.
